Thursday, November 15

Stanbridge Transitions Program presents
The Annual College & Career Fair

1:00 to 3:00 p.m. in the Marilyn Center
​
College? Career? Independence? After graduating high school, what’s next? The next step after high school is a big one for students and their families—with so many paths to consider, the future can be difficult to navigate. Discover what options are out there, and find the bridge that’s right for you. Our annual College and Career Fair will feature more than a dozen representatives from colleges, universities, vocational schools, employment programs, and career support programs from the Bay Area and beyond.​ High school students and their families are invited to attend this free event which is designed to help students connect their personal interests and passions with long term, postsecondary goals.​

The Annual Stanbridge College and Career Fair is a free event. The fair is open to students (eighth grade, high school, and recent HS grads), parents, faculty, administrators, community members, and professionals with an interest in college, employment, and postsecondary programs supporting neurodiverse students. Click here to RSVP.
